Abstract:Againstthe backdropof theconstructionofa“zero-wastecity’in Wuhancitythe potential forresource utilization of pyrolysis gasification technology in domestic waste treatment is analyzed.Through field research and data collection oncases such as Qianzishan Circular Economy Industrial Park,it has been verified thatthis technology can achieve waste reduction, energy recovery rate improvement, and dioxin emissions below 0.1ng/Nm3 . The research results indicatethatpyrolysisgasificationtechnologycannotonlysignificantlyreduceenvironmentalpolution,butalsogenerate considerable economic benefits, with a power generation capacity of 300~400kW⋅h per ton of garbage. In response to challenges such as high initial investment and inconsistenttechnical standards,strategies suchas optimizing process parameters,promotingthePublic Private Partnership (PPP)model between governmentand socialcapital,developinglocal standards,and strengthening communityscience educationare proposed to provide reliable technical pathsand practical references for the resource utilization of solid waste in mega cities.
